Frequently Asked Questions: Bahamas
What does is the camp fee for the Bahamas trip?
The camp fee for the Bahamas trip is $449 per person.
What does the camp fee cover?
The camp fee for the Bahamas trip covers lodging, work site materials, evening programs, transportation, and most meals.
What does the camp fee not cover?
The camp fee does not cover your airfare, free day activities or some meals.

Will a translator be provided?
You will not need a translator as the main language in the Bahamas is English.
When do we arrive in the Bahamas and when do we leave?
The camp runs from Sunday to Saturday. You will need to arrange your flights to arrive in Nassau on Sunday in the late morning to early afternoon and leave sometime Saturday late morning and on.
What meals are provided?
Breakfast, Lunch and Dinner will be provided Monday - Thursday. Breakfast and Dinner will be provided on Friday and Breakfast will be provided on Saturday.
Is transportation provided?
Yes, transportation will be provided to and from the airport, to and from the work site and to and from the free day activity. There are also a good number of activities within walking distance of our housing site.
Where will we be staying?
You will be staying in the city of Nassau. Our housing site is a local church called Global Village located on the campus of Queens College. You will be staying on mattresses on the floor of the church's Sunday school rooms. Showers are available at the housing site. You will need to bring your own linens, pillow and towels. The mattresses will be provided.
Where will we be eating?
You will be eating Breakfast and Dinner on the Queens College campus. Lunch will be eaten on the work site.
Where will the chapel service be held?
The chapel service will be held on the campus of Queens College.
Are we required to have passports?
Yes, you are required to have an up to date passport for travel to the Bahamas.
Do I need to get any shots to go to the Bahamas?
We recommend that you consult with your local physician or health department and they will give you the most updated information on whether or not any shots are required.
What type of work will our group be doing?
In the past, our groups have done both relational and construction work. Both the relational and construction work has been focused on a particular street called Kemp Road, which is just behind Queens College. The relational work has consisted of interaction with the kids and families on Kemp Road. The construction work has included many different types of projects, from roofing, painting, building and others; all focused on Kemp Road.
What type of free day activities are there?
There are a couple of different options for the free day activity. There is an excursion out to a small island with swimming and snorkeling, plenty of beaches on the island itself, and lots of shops in the downtown area. Transportation to and from the free day activity will be provided. The cost of whatever activity you choose is not included in the camp fee.
How many people will be at this camp?
The capacity of this camp location is 45 people. This does not include the two or three TEAMeffort staff members who will be present.
Will we be the only group at the camp?
If your group fills the capacity of the camp, then you will be the only group that week. If your group is smaller than our camps capacity, then we will look to put another group in the week with yours.
